Maria Costake is a botanical artist ( botanical painting floral painting in water color and on special paper ) who entered also the world of the designeri and fashion and created her own silk scarf line , cashier scarves line and is also a graphical and ilustrator having in her portfolio top brands.

Education

MA at Universitatea Națională de Arte, București, Arte Grafice – class 2020

Graduate la Universitatea Națională de Arte, București, Arte Grafice – class 2018

High school Colegiului Național Gheorghe Lazăr, București, math and informatics – 2015

Professional experience

Owner silk scarf by Maria Costake / 2022 – prezent

Teaching botanical illustration – workshops / 2024

Member of the Club Romanian Illustrators / 2017 – prezent

Independent Ilustrator / 2017 – prezent

Designer graphic at Coco Jardin / 2018-2019

Volunteer for Macondo / 2014

Solo exhibitions

2024

Femininity Garden, Renaissance Art Gallery

Group exhibitions

2023

Cultural Carriage, Metrorex Romania

Travels, Romanian Illustrators Club at Romanian Library in Holland, Amsterdam

Open Art special, Rome Italy

Romanian Illustrators Club at Open Doors, Constanta Romania

Botanica – ArtHub, Bucharest

2021

Romanian Illustrators Club at Seneca AntiCafe, Bucharest

2019

Romanian Illustrators Club for Romanian Design Week, BCR building, University Square, Bucharest

Romanian Illustrators Club for Bookfest

2018

Art Factory at Uzinele Faur, Bucharest

Graduates’ exhibition at UNA Galeria, Bucharest

Romanian Illustrators Club at National

Romanian Illustrators Club for Bookfest

Museum of Contemporary Art, Bucharest

2017

Expo Pelicula at Cervantes Institute, Bucharest

Poster exhibition in Berlin Germany

Romanian Illustrators Club for Bookfest
